Output 5616c835c71af8e4418dc3aefa1d237f9ce7158309440042f97aac11aa727c61:1

value
196966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d06a9852a40a2159c0bf01a473a76eaad3c5806d OP_EQUAL
address
3Lh2Ao6woLktFqGmDnaCzEYtdLaX8Yee2w
transaction
5616c835c71af8e4418dc3aefa1d237f9ce7158309440042f97aac11aa727c61
spent
true